Coloring is so therapeutic, and I had a chance to color this sweet little guy:
The image, LOTV's Get Well Bunny, was colored with Copics. I cut out the oval, fussy cutting around the image. The card base was blended with DI and stamped with PTI's Big Hugs, and HA's Say It All. The panel was popped up with foam, and the die cut, SSS Sending, was cut from PTI's Orange Zest and adhered to the panel.
